File:2010-5622 DANGEROUS DRIVER CAUSES MAJOR DAMAGE
February 8, 2010.
An impaired driver caused over $25,000 in damage to five cars in a spate of crashes involving parked cars yesterday.
At around 11:00 a.m., witnesses heard the sound of tires screeching and observed a Blue-Grey older pickup rocket into the parking lot of the Senior's Centre on Water St. The pickup slammed into a parked blue pickup truck before backing up and ramming into a white sedan parked in a handicap spot. The suspect vehicle then accelerated towards two people, who were walking to their parked car. The truck veered away at the last second and smashed into three more parked vehicles before leaving the parking lot at a high rate of speed.
The suspect vehicle then parked across from the RCMP Detachment on Doyle Ave, where police were advised, by a witness, of what had happened. The 42 year old Kelowna resident, Andrew PEEL was arrested and investigated for Driving while Impaired. He was brought before a Justice who remanded him, in custody, to appear in Kelowna court today.
He has been charged with Impaired Driving, Refuse to provide a Breath Sample and Dangerous Driving. PEEL is known to police for Criminal Code related issues.
